Ordinals
beta
Sat 1248207635790986
decimal
289283.135790986
degree
0°79283′995″135790986‴
percentile
59.438458912572145%
name
ezvxidbxoqp
cycle
0
epoch
1
period
143
block
289283
offset
135790986
timestamp
2014-03-07 00:30:11 UTC
rarity
common
prev
next